Hemolytic_activity: [Ref.32499514]MHC = 125 µg/mL. Note:MHC is the minimum concentration that caused 10% hemolysis of human red blood cells (hRBC). When no 10% hemolysis was observed at 250 µg/ml, a value of 500 µg/ml was used to calculate the therapeutic index. | Cytotoxicity: [Ref.32499514]Cytotoxic activity of PA-13 against the L929 mouse fibroblast cell line was determined by a colorimetric MTT viability assay. At the MIC (3.91 µg/ml), the cell survival was up to 90%. Even at the maximum concentration (250 µg/ml), the survival was common (81.29%). Melittin, used as a positive control, showed a strong and dose-dependent cytotoxic effect no living cells were detected at 62.5 µg/ml. Peptide PA-13 displayed very little cytotoxicity on L929 cells when compared to melittin.
